Transparency Market Research (TMR) has recently published a study on the global flame resistant fabrics
market, projecting the market to rise at a CAGR of 6.70% between 2014 and 2020 and increase from a total
value of US$3.1 bn in 2013 to an estimated value of US$4.9 bn by the end of the forecast period.The research
report, titled “Flame Resistant Fabrics Market - Global Industry Analysis, Size, Share, Growth, Trends
and Forecast, 2014 - 2020,” further states that, in terms of volume, approximately 298.2 mn square meters of
flame resistance fabrics are likely to be consumed globally by the end of 2020.

Flame resistant fabrics are chemically treated clothing materials with strong flame retardant properties. These
fabrics are capable of extinguishing a fire by themselves. The flame-retardant chemicals on these fabrics start
reacting after coming into contact with the fire. The heat of the fire acts as the catalyst and enhances the
